North Caldwell honors detective who led West Essex swatting investigation

Mayor and Council of the Borough of North Caldwell · June 9, 2026

Police Chief Karl Strodthoff presented a Letter of Commendation recognizing Detective Sergeant Travis Ruffo for leading the investigation into the February 2, 2025 swatting incident at West Essex High School. Chief Strodthoff credited Ruffo's persistence and attention to detail with producing criminal charges and arranging extradition of the accused party; Mayor Joshua H. Raymond presented a Mayoral Proclamation in honor of the investigative work.

The recognition was presented during the June 9, 2026 Mayor and Council Conference Meeting of the Borough of North Caldwell. The item was presented as a formal departmental commendation; no formal council action was required.
